- Tier 2 The Signalling Refinement with Peptide Protocols ∞ Peptides like Sermorelin represent a more elegant, information-based intervention. Sermorelin is a growth hormone-releasing hormone (GHRH) analog; it functions as a precise command delivered to the pituitary gland. This command prompts your body to produce its own endogenous growth hormone in a natural, pulsatile rhythm. This approach avoids overriding the body’s feedback loops, instead enhancing its innate capacity for repair, improving sleep quality, accelerating fat metabolism, and preserving lean tissue.
